/*
Wire Protocol :
Several SPort packets make up a MAVlite message .
A maximum of six relevant data bytes are present in an SPort packet .
Each SPort packet starts with a sequence number , starting with zero .
If the sequence number is zero then the parser is reset .
The first sport packet contains len at offset 1. It is the
* payload * length - does not include checksum , for example . msgid is
at offset 2 , then payload bytes .
Subsequent SPort packets contain a sequence number at offset zero ,
followed by more payload bytes .
When sufficient payload bytes have been received ( based on " len " ) , a
single checksum byte arrives . Sometimes this checksum byte goes
into an SPort packet all on its own , sharing space only with the
sequence number .
*/
